Design and plot an IIR notch filter that removes a 60 Hz tone (f0) from a signal at 300 Hz (fs). For this example, set the Q factor for the filter to 35 and use it to specify the filter bandwidth. wo = 60/ (300/2); bw = wo/35; [b,a] = iirnotch (wo,bw); The notch filter has the desired bandwidth with the notch located at 60 Hz, or ... hamina luontopolkuWeb26 sep. 2014 · But I also need to filter 240Hz, do I need to run it through iirnotch again or is there an easier way? haminan asukaslukuWeb6 jan. 2014 · [b,a] = iirnotch(w0,bw,20); y = filtfilt(b,a,x); plot(t,y); From your output it does not appear that you did. Parameters. … pokemon season 15Webscipy.signal.iirnotch¶ scipy.signal.iirnotch (w0, Q) [source] ¶ Design second-order IIR notch digital filter. A notch filter is a band-stop filter with a narrow bandwidth (high quality factor). It rejects a narrow frequency band and leaves the rest of the spectrum little changed. hamina matkailu
